SHEDDING LIGHT ON ATOMS: IONIC BONDING
In Ionic Bonding, we look at how the atoms of metals bond with the atoms of non-metals with what are called ionic bonds. We show how atoms can gain or lose electrons (in chemical reactions involving metals and non-metals) and that the number of electrons gained or lost depends on an atom's electron configuration. We finish by comparing ionic compounds with covalent compounds and explain the difference, at the atomic level, between solids, liquids and gases.
